Sound Town STLF-21500A 21″ Subwoofer Woofer
Overview
The Sound Town STLF-21500A 21″ Subwoofer Woofer is a professional-grade replacement driver aimed at PA cabinet builders, touring engineers, and repair technicians who need serious low-frequency output without paying boutique brand prices. Sound Town occupies an interesting position in pro audio — not a household name like Eminence or B&C, but consistently reliable for delivering real specifications at accessible price points. What separates this 21-inch replacement woofer from cheaper alternatives is the cast aluminum basket, a construction choice that signals durability and thermal stability over stamped steel. At its mid-to-upper price point in the replacement driver segment, that is not a bonus — it is the baseline expectation.
Features & Benefits
Before anything else: this is a raw driver component, not a finished speaker system. You still need a proper enclosure, a capable amplifier, and a crossover to get it working — something worth knowing upfront. With that said, the specifications are genuinely strong. The 1000W RMS power handling allows sustained high-output performance without heat-related degradation, helped considerably by the 5-inch aluminum voice coil. The 200-oz ferrite magnet produces 96dB sensitivity, reducing the amplifier headroom needed for real-world volume levels. A frequency response reaching down to 32Hz extends into territory most 18-inch drivers cannot touch, and the 8-ohm impedance integrates cleanly with standard pro amplifier outputs.
Best For
This 21-inch replacement woofer is a niche product — and that is not a criticism. Its ideal buyer is the DIY cabinet builder who already has an enclosure design ready and needs a high-power driver to complete it, or the PA rental technician replacing a blown driver in an otherwise functional subwoofer box. DJ technicians refurbishing aging cabinets will find it a solid fit as well. One honest caveat: at over 50 pounds, installation requires planning and a second set of hands. The Sound Town driver is best suited to semi-professional live sound rigs where maximum sub-bass output is the goal and portability is secondary.

Specifications
- Basket Diameter: The nominal basket diameter measures 21″, making it compatible with standard 21-inch subwoofer cabinet cutouts.
- Power Rating: Continuous RMS power handling is rated at 1000W, with a peak program power rating of 2000W.
- Impedance: Nominal impedance is 8 ohms, suitable for direct connection to most professional amplifier outputs without special matching transformers.
- Sensitivity: Sensitivity is rated at 96dB, meaning this driver produces strong output levels without requiring excessive amplifier power.
- Frequency Response: The usable frequency response spans 32Hz to 800Hz, covering deep sub-bass fundamentals through upper bass transition frequencies.
- Voice Coil: The 5″ aluminum voice coil is wound on a high-temperature former designed to manage heat during sustained high-power operation.
- Magnet Assembly: A 200-oz ferrite magnet provides the magnetic flux density needed for tight low-frequency control and consistent sensitivity performance.
- Basket Material: The basket is cast from aluminum alloy, offering greater rigidity and thermal stability compared to stamped steel alternatives.
- Mounting Type: This driver uses a flush-mount installation configuration, requiring an appropriate baffle cutout and standard T-nut or bolt mounting.
- Driver Type: This is a dynamic moving-coil woofer designed exclusively for low-frequency subwoofer applications, not full-range use.
- Item Weight: The driver weighs 50.2 pounds, which should be factored into both installation planning and shipping logistics.
- Package Dimensions: The shipping package measures approximately 24.5 x 24.5 x 12.5 inches, requiring adequate storage space and careful handling on arrival.
- Indoor Use: This driver is rated for indoor use only and carries no waterproofing or weather-resistance rating of any kind.
- Magnet Type: The magnet composition is ferrite (ceramic), which offers stable performance characteristics across a wide range of operating temperatures.
